Anemia in Pregnancy: Introduction

Anemia in pregnancy is a common condition where the mother's blood lacks enough healthy red blood cells to carry adequate oxygen to her body and the fetus. It's often caused by iron deficiency, as the demand for iron and other nutrients increases to support the growing fetus and placenta. Symptoms can include fatigue, weakness, and shortness of breath. Managing anemia is crucial, as severe cases can lead to premature birth and low birth weight.

Australia and New Zealand Anemia in Pregnancy Market Overview

In Australia, the approach to managing anemia in pregnancy is integrated and patient focused. Routine antenatal screening programs to detect and treat anemia early in pregnancy, minimizing complications. Emphasis on public health education regarding nutrition, focusing on diets rich in iron, folate, and other essential nutrients, to prevent anemia. Widespread availability of iron supplements and other nutritional aids provided through healthcare programs. Ongoing research and updated clinical guidelines to optimize the management of anemia in pregnancy, ensuring evidence-based care.

In New Zealand, the focus is on accessible and quality healthcare to address anemia in pregnancy. Universal healthcare system provides accessible antenatal care, including anemia screening and treatment. Healthcare services tailored to meet the diverse cultural needs of the population, ensuring appropriate and effective management of anemia in pregnancy. Integrated care approach involving midwives, GPs, and obstetricians, ensuring consistent and holistic care for pregnant women. Strong health promotion strategies focusing on preventive care, including nutritional education and awareness about anemia during pregnancy.
